Frequently Asked Questions

What qualifications should a tax preparer have?

At minimum, a paid tax preparer must have an IRS-issued PTIN. Look for additional credentials like Enrolled Agent (EA) status, CPA license, or completion of the IRS Annual Filing Season Program. These indicate higher levels of training and accountability.

How much does tax preparation cost?

Simple individual returns (W-2 income only) typically cost $100-$300. Returns with itemized deductions, self-employment income, or rental properties can cost $300-$800 or more. Always ask for a fee estimate upfront before committing.

What documents do I need to bring to my tax preparer?

Bring all W-2s, 1099 forms, records of deductible expenses, last year's tax return, Social Security numbers for all family members, bank account information for direct deposit, and any IRS correspondence you have received.
